Diagnosing Tesla LED Daytime Running Light Issues
When it comes to diagnosing Tesla LED daytime running light problems, owners should first check for any visible damage or loose connections. A thorough inspection reveals whether the issue is with the bulbs themselves, the wiring, or even the control module. Many times, a simple reset of the system through the vehicle’s computer can resolve minor glitches. However, if the problem persists, it might require more advanced tools and expertise.
For instance, using Tesla’s diagnostic software, technicians can pinpoint faulty components and perform repairs such as replacing damaged bulbs or fixing loose wiring. In some cases, an entire LED daytime running light assembly may need to be replaced, especially if there’s significant damage or corrosion. Repair Process: Step-by-Step Guide for DIYers
Repairing a Tesla LED daytime running light can be achieved through a systematic DIY approach. Begin by locating the faulty light module, typically found near the front bumper or headlights. Next, gather the necessary tools including a screwdriver, wire stripper, and replacement parts like LEDs (if needed). Power down your vehicle to avoid any electrical hazards before starting the repair.
Disassemble the affected area carefully, taking note of each component’s placement. Identify the damaged or malfunctioning LED and replace it with a new one, ensuring proper connections. Double-check all wiring for any loose connections or damage. Reassemble the area, securing all parts as tightly as possible. Test the repaired daytime running light by starting your Tesla and verifying its functionality. If everything operates smoothly, you’ve successfully completed a Tesla LED daytime running light repair using basic automotive repair skills.
